







So my photo group got together this afternoon and we shot flowers. We used different colors as backdrops, and captured some pretty sweet shots, especially given that none of us has a macro lens. We all used our 70-300 lenses, and they worked fine. Out goal was to capture some reflections in the water droplets, that when you zoomed in you could really see. I see a lot of digital noise, which means I underexposed.
